Hello everyone, I hope you are doing well ;)

My name is Leo, I am 30 years old and work as a business analyst. I have experience in various domains (e-com, fintech, military), and overall, I have a good profession. However, my past experiences constantly pushed me to seek new paths for development to avoid falling into depression due to the war. About 10 years ago, I lost my home in Donetsk and was forced to flee to Kyiv. Unfortunately, in 2022, the war reached Kyiv. The motivation to distance myself from the war is powerful. I managed to carve out a path for myself from scratch and poverty, facing the challenges alone (but I wouldn't wish my experience on any of you).

For the past six months, I have been actively searching for ways to reduce the impact of external factors on my life. I've realized that a considerable sum of money is needed for this. Recently, I came across a wonderful book by MJ DeMarco, and it marked the beginning of a new chapter in my story. I like the author's reasoning, although some recommendations are quite radical in my situation. Thanks to the book, I gained fresh air and started to believe that my life could change, for which I am sincerely grateful.

Where am I heading? Due to my profession, I have encountered various business tools, and I believe that my most effective path forward is to develop a product catering to such needs. Web applications like CRM and ERP are areas where I have expertise. Therefore, my fast lane will be built upon this foundation.
